Shadowsocks 设置教程:科学上网的完整指南

目录

  1. 什么是Shadowsocks
  2. 为什么需要使用Shadowsocks
  3. Shadowsocks的工作原理
  4. Shadowsocks服务器的选择
  5. Shadowsocks客户端的安装与设置
    1. Windows客户端安装与设置
    2. Mac客户端安装与设置
    3. iOS客户端安装与设置
    4. Android客户端安装与设置
  6. Shadowsocks服务器的搭建
    1. VPS服务器选择
    2. Shadowsocks服务端安装配置
  7. Shadowsocks的常见问题解答

什么是Shadowsocks

Shadowsocks是一种基于 SOCKS5 代理方式的加密传输协议,它可以帮助用户突破网络审查,访问被封锁的网站和服务。Shadowsocks由于其高效、安全、稳定的特点,在科学上网领域广受好评,成为最受欢迎的翻墙工具之一。

为什么需要使用Shadowsocks

在当今社会,网络审查和内容屏蔽已经成为一个普遍存在的问题。许多国家和地区会对互联网进行管控,限制用户访问特定的网站和服务。使用Shadowsocks可以帮助用户绕过这些限制,畅通无阻地访问全球互联网资源。

Shadowsocks的工作原理

Shadowsocks的工作原理是将待访问的网站流量通过加密隧道传输到Shadowsocks服务器,服务器再将解密后的流量转发到目标网站。这样可以有效地隐藏用户的真实IP地址,绕过网络审查和内容过滤。

Shadowsocks服务器的选择

选择合适的Shadowsocks服务器是科学上网成功的关键。用户可以选择以下几种方式获取Shadowsocks服务器:

  • 购买第三方Shadowsocks服务提供商的服务
  • 自行在VPS上搭建Shadowsocks服务器
  • 使用免费的Shadowsocks服务器

在选择服务器时,需要考虑服务器的稳定性、速度、安全性以及隐私保护等因素。

Shadowsocks客户端的安装与设置

Shadowsocks提供了多种客户端供用户选择,包括Windows、macOS、iOS、Android等平台。以下分别介绍各平台客户端的安装和配置步骤:

Windows客户端安装与设置

  1. 访问Shadowsocks官网下载适合Windows系统的客户端软件
  2. 安装客户端软件并运行
  3. 在客户端中输入服务器地址、端口、密码等信息
  4. 选择加密方式并连接服务器
  5. 设置系统代理模式为”系统代理”或”全局模式”

Mac客户端安装与设置

  1. 访问Shadowsocks官网下载适合macOS系统的客户端软件
  2. 安装客户端软件并运行
  3. 在客户端中输入服务器地址、端口、密码等信息
  4. 选择加密方式并连接服务器
  5. 在系统偏好设置中开启网络代理

iOS客户端安装与设置

  1. 在App Store搜索并下载Shadowrocket或Shadowsocks客户端
  2. 在客户端中输入服务器地址、端口、密码等信息
  3. 选择加密方式并连接服务器
  4. 在iOS设置中开启VPN模式

Android客户端安装与设置

  1. 访问Shadowsocks官网下载适合Android系统的客户端软件
  2. 安装客户端软件并运行
  3. 在客户端中输入服务器地址、端口、密码等信息
  4. 选择加密方式并连接服务器
  5. 在Android系统设置中开启代理模式

Shadowsocks服务器的搭建

如果用户需要更高的隐私性和安全性,可以自行在VPS上搭建Shadowsocks服务器。以下是具体步骤:

VPS服务器选择

选择一家信誉良好、性价比高的VPS服务商,如DigitalOcean、Vultr、Linode等。根据自身需求选择合适的VPS配置。

Shadowsocks服务端安装配置

  1. 登录VPS并更新系统软件包
  2. 下载并安装Shadowsocks服务端程序
  3. 配置Shadowsocks服务端,设置监听端口、密码、加密方式等
  4. 启动Shadowsocks服务并测试连接

Shadowsocks的常见问题解答

Q: Shadowsocks连接速度慢怎么办?

A: 可以尝试更换Shadowsocks服务器位置,选择网络质量较好的地区。也可以优化VPS服务器配置,提高带宽和处理能力。

Q: Shadowsocks为什么连接不稳定?

A: 可能是服务器负载过高或网络环境不佳造成的。建议更换服务器或检查网络连接状况。

Q: Shadowsocks如何提高安全性?

A: 可以开启双重认证、使用混淆插件、设置复杂密码等方式提高安全性。也可以使用Trojan或V2Ray等其他加密代理工具。

Q: Shadowsocks的流量是否会被监控?

A: Shadowsocks采用加密传输,能有效隐藏用户的流量信息。但仍建议结合VPN等工具一起使用,提高隐私保护。

Q: Shadowsocks是否会被封锁?

A: Shadowsocks由于其加密特性,目前还没有被完全封锁。但随着网络管控力度的加强,Shadowsocks也可能会面临被封锁的风险。用户需要密切关注相关信息动态。

正文完